Spire has added a new CPU-cooler to its line-up. The VertiCool II Pro is compatible with AMD's Socket AM2/AM3 and Intel's S775 processors. It features two 8 mm heatpipes to remove the heat from the copper base (95 x 82 x 102 mm ) to the 45 aluminum fins.
The cooler is to be mounted on the bundled bracket, which is then installed using pushpins. The Turn-n-Lock system allows the cooler to be connected to the bracket by turning it 45 degrees.
The pre-installed fan runs at 2400 RPM, a speed of which Spire claims is able to produce an air displacement of almost 26 CFM, whilst keeping the sound production under 19 dBA.
Spire's VertiCool II Pro comes with the Spire 420 thermal paste. Pricing and availability is still unknown.
